当前位置:首页 > 行业动态 > 正文

如何成功搭建自己的家庭服务器?

建立家庭服务器可以提升家中的数字化管理,实现文件共享、多媒体娱乐和数据备份等功能。通过安装特定软件和服务,如媒体流服务或云存储同步,您的家庭服务器将成为一个强大的家庭数据中心,方便家庭成员随时随地访问和共享内容。

建立家庭服务器是一个有趣且实用的项目,可以让您在家中拥有一个私人的数据存储、媒体流服务、文件共享以及其他多种功能,以下是建立家庭服务器的步骤和注意事项:

如何成功搭建自己的家庭服务器?  第1张

选择硬件

1. 确定需求

性能: 根据您计划运行的服务和应用,选择合适的处理器和内存大小。

存储: 考虑所需的硬盘容量及类型(HDD/SSD)。

网络: 确保有足够快速的网络接口,如千兆以太网或WiFi 6。

2. 购买硬件

预算: 根据预算选择适合的硬件配置。

兼容性: 检查硬件之间的兼容性,确保所有组件能够正常工作。

3. 组装

机箱: 选择合适大小的机箱,并确保良好的散热。

电源: 确保电源单位(PSU)提供足够的功率和稳定性。

安装操作系统

1. 选择操作系统

Windows Server: 易于使用,但可能不是最高效的选项。

Linux发行版: 如Ubuntu Server, CentOS等,通常更轻量,社区支持强大。

2. 安装系统

下载ISO: 从官方网站下载所需操作系统的ISO镜像。

制作启动盘: 使用工具将ISO镜像烧录到USB驱动器。

安装: 按照屏幕提示完成安装过程。

配置服务器

1. 网络设置

静态IP: 为服务器分配静态IP地址,方便访问。

防火墙: 配置防火墙规则以保护服务器安全。

2. 文件共享与备份

SMB/CIFS: 在Windows环境中使用的文件共享协议。

NFS: 在Linux/UNIX环境中使用的文件共享协议。

备份策略: 定期备份重要数据。

3. 媒体服务

Plex: 强大的媒体服务器软件,支持多平台客户端。

DLNA: 用于设备间媒体共享的网络协议。

4. 其他服务

Web服务器: 如Apache, Nginx。

FTP/SFTP服务器: 用于文件传输。

网络传输层服务器: 远程访问家庭网络资源。

维护与更新

1. 定期更新

系统更新: 定期检查并安装操作系统更新。

应用更新: 保持服务器上应用程序的最新状态。

2. 监控与日志

资源监控: 使用工具如htop,nagios监控资源使用情况。

日志管理: 定期查看和清理日志文件。

3. 安全措施

防干扰软件: 如果使用Windows,确保安装防干扰软件。

安全补丁: 及时应用安全补丁防止破绽被利用。

相关问题与解答

Q1: 我需要多快的网络连接才能顺畅地使用家庭服务器?

A1: 这取决于您打算如何使用服务器,如果您只是进行基本的文件存取和媒体流服务,一般的家庭宽带(如100Mbps)就足够了,但如果涉及到大量的数据传输或高清视频流,建议使用更快的网络连接,如千兆以太网或更高速度的网络服务。

Q2: 如何提高家庭服务器的安全性?

A2: 提高安全性的措施包括设置强密码、定期更新系统和应用、禁用不必要的服务、配置好防火墙规则以及使用网络传输层服务来加密远程连接,可以考虑使用物理安全措施,比如将服务器放置在锁定的机柜中,以及使用磁盘加密技术来保护敏感数据。

0